## Step 6: Fan-out Backpressure — Pingloom Notifications

Welcome aboard! Before deploying, set FANOUT_MAX_INFLIGHT=200 and FANOUT_RETRY_BACKOFF_MS=500 in the worker env. If the queue depth graph spikes, drop max inflight, don't raise it — counterintuitive but trust us. The fan-out workers also need to authenticate against the Larkspur queue broker, and that credential is set on the next line.

env line for kahap-tagag: RELAY_SECRET8=d248545f

Ticket: SketchLoom undo/redo service auth failing

Hey sec review folks — the history service behind SketchLoom's diagram editor (the thing that stores undo/redo snapshots) started rejecting calls Tuesday. Root cause: the service credential expired and nobody got the renewal ping. Undo works locally but redo across sessions is dead. Marta rotated the credential this morning and confirmed the history stack replays cleanly. Flagging here for audit trail purposes. The replacement key for the snapshot service is below.

API key for kageg-yawip: vxb15-hPYGepB2Ktrw1iB

## Further Reading

Currency conversion in Ledgerwick accumulates rounding errors whenever we chain conversions through the pivot currency. The half-even rounding we use in `FxQuoter` mostly cancels out, but batch reconciliation jobs can still drift by a few minor units per thousand transactions. Before touching any rounding logic, read the design notes from the Meridian Payouts incident, which explain why we round at settlement rather than at quote time. The full write-up lives on the internal wiki.

operations page: https://jenkins.torvadyn.local/build/deploy/display/pages/611247f0a622ae80